    Creating Harmony: Tips for Mixing Modern and Traditional Furniture

    Creating harmony in a room that is a blend of traditional and modern furniture is key. Start with a neutral color palette and then add pops of color through accent pieces like pillows and artwork. This will help balance out the mix of furniture styles. Another tip is to choose one dominant style, whether it be traditional or modern, and mix in elements of the other style. For example, if you have a modern sofa, add traditional accents like an antique rug or a vintage lamp.

    Bold Moves: Experimenting with Contrasting Design Styles

    When it comes to mixing traditional and modern furniture, don’t be afraid to make bold moves. Contrasting design styles can add a lot of interest to a room. One way to do this is by mixing different eras. For example, a Louis XIV-style chair can work well in a room with a sleek, modern sofa. Another way to make bold moves is to mix different textures. A metallic coffee table paired with a traditional velvet sofa is a great example of this. Don’t be afraid to experiment with contrasting design styles.     Maximizing Contrast: Playing with Textures, Colors and Shapes

    Playing with textures, colors and shapes is a great way to maximize contrast in a room with mixed furniture styles. One way to add interest through contrast is by mixing different shapes. A round coffee table can work well in a room with angular furniture pieces. Another way to maximize contrast is by playing with color. A pop of bright color against a neutral background can make a big impact. Lastly, textures can add depth and dimension to a room. Pairing a fluffy rug with a modern leather chair is a great example of contrasting textures.     Avoiding Overwhelm: Simplifying the Mix while Keeping it Interesting

    While it is important to make bold moves and experiment with contrasting design styles, it is equally important not to overwhelm a room with too many furniture styles. Simplifying the mix while keeping it interesting is key. Choose a few key statement pieces and then layer in accents to create interest and depth. Another way to avoid overwhelm is by choosing furniture with minimal ornamentation. This will allow the different styles to blend more seamlessly together. Lastly, remember that less is often more. A few well-chosen accents can make a big impact.
